144 * rpcb_register - set or unset a port registration with the local rpcbind svc
145 * @prog: RPC program number to bind
146 * @vers: RPC version number to bind
147 * @prot: transport protocol to use to make this request
148 * @port: port value to register
149 * @okay: result code
151 * port == 0 means unregister, port != 0 means register.
153 * This routine supports only rpcbind version 2.
155 int rpcb_register(u32 prog, u32 vers, int prot, unsigned short port, int *okay)
157 struct sockaddr_in sin = {
158 .sin_family = AF_INET,
159 .sin_addr.s_addr = htonl(INADDR_LOOPBACK),
161 struct rpcbind_args map = {
162 .r_prog = prog,
163 .r_vers = vers,
164 .r_prot = prot,
165 .r_port = port,
167 struct rpc_message msg = {
168 .rpc_proc = &rpcb_procedures2[port ?
169 RPCBPROC_SET : RPCBPROC_UNSET],
170 .rpc_argp = &map,
171 .rpc_resp = okay,
173 struct rpc_clnt *rpcb_clnt;
174 int error = 0;
176 dprintk("RPC: %sregistering (%u, %u, %d, %u) with local "
177 "rpcbind\n", (port ? "" : "un"),
178 prog, vers, prot, port);
180 rpcb_clnt = rpcb_create("localhost", (struct sockaddr *) &sin,
181 sizeof(sin), XPRT_TRANSPORT_UDP, 2, 1);
182 if (IS_ERR(rpcb_clnt))
183 return PTR_ERR(rpcb_clnt);
185 error = rpc_call_sync(rpcb_clnt, &msg, 0);
187 rpc_shutdown_client(rpcb_clnt);
188 if (error < 0)
189 printk(KERN_WARNING "RPC: failed to contact local rpcbind "
190 "server (errno %d).\n", -error);
191 dprintk("RPC: registration status %d/%d\n", error, *okay);
193 return error;
197 * rpcb_getport_sync - obtain the port for an RPC service on a given host
198 * @sin: address of remote peer
199 * @prog: RPC program number to bind
200 * @vers: RPC version number to bind
201 * @prot: transport protocol to use to make this request
203 * Return value is the requested advertised port number,
204 * or a negative errno value.
206 * Called from outside the RPC client in a synchronous task context.
207 * Uses default timeout parameters specified by underlying transport.
209 * XXX: Needs to support IPv6
211 int rpcb_getport_sync(struct sockaddr_in *sin, u32 prog, u32 vers, int prot)
213 struct rpcbind_args map = {
214 .r_prog = prog,
215 .r_vers = vers,
216 .r_prot = prot,
217 .r_port = 0,
219 struct rpc_message msg = {
220 .rpc_proc = &rpcb_procedures2[RPCBPROC_GETPORT],
221 .rpc_argp = &map,
222 .rpc_resp = &map.r_port,
224 struct rpc_clnt *rpcb_clnt;
225 int status;
227 dprintk("RPC: %s(" NIPQUAD_FMT ", %u, %u, %d)\n",
228 __FUNCTION__, NIPQUAD(sin->sin_addr.s_addr), prog, vers, prot);
230 rpcb_clnt = rpcb_create(NULL, (struct sockaddr *)sin,
231 sizeof(*sin), prot, 2, 0);
232 if (IS_ERR(rpcb_clnt))
233 return PTR_ERR(rpcb_clnt);
235 status = rpc_call_sync(rpcb_clnt, &msg, 0);
236 rpc_shutdown_client(rpcb_clnt);
238 if (status >= 0) {
239 if (map.r_port != 0)
240 return map.r_port;
241 status = -EACCES;
243 return status;
245 EXPORT_SYMBOL_GPL(rpcb_getport_sync);

389 * Rpcbind child task calls this callback via tk_exit.
391 static void rpcb_getport_done(struct rpc_task *child, void *data)
393 struct rpcbind_args *map = data;
394 struct rpc_xprt *xprt = map->r_xprt;
395 int status = child->tk_status;
397 /* Garbage reply: retry with a lesser rpcbind version */
398 if (status == -EIO)
399 status = -EPROTONOSUPPORT;
401 /* rpcbind server doesn't support this rpcbind protocol version */
402 if (status == -EPROTONOSUPPORT)
403 xprt->bind_index++;
405 if (status < 0) {
406 /* rpcbind server not available on remote host? */
407 xprt->ops->set_port(xprt, 0);
408 } else if (map->r_port == 0) {
409 /* Requested RPC service wasn't registered on remote host */
410 xprt->ops->set_port(xprt, 0);
411 status = -EACCES;
412 } else {
413 /* Succeeded */
414 xprt->ops->set_port(xprt, map->r_port);
415 xprt_set_bound(xprt);
416 status = 0;
419 dprintk("RPC: %5u rpcb_getport_done(status %d, port %u)\n",
420 child->tk_pid, status, map->r_port);
422 rpcb_wake_rpcbind_waiters(xprt, status);

474 static int rpcb_decode_getaddr(struct rpc_rqst *req, __be32 *p,
475 unsigned short *portp)
477 char *addr;
478 u32 addr_len;
479 int c, i, f, first, val;
481 *portp = 0;
482 addr_len = ntohl(*p++);
485 * Simple sanity check. The smallest possible universal
486 * address is an IPv4 address string containing 11 bytes.
488 if (addr_len < 11 || addr_len > RPCBIND_MAXUADDRLEN)
489 goto out_err;
492 * Start at the end and walk backwards until the first dot
493 * is encountered. When the second dot is found, we have
494 * both parts of the port number.
496 addr = (char *)p;
497 val = 0;
498 first = 1;
499 f = 1;
500 for (i = addr_len - 1; i > 0; i--) {
501 c = addr[i];
502 if (c >= '0' && c <= '9') {
503 val += (c - '0') * f;
504 f *= 10;
505 } else if (c == '.') {
506 if (first) {
507 *portp = val;
508 val = first = 0;
509 f = 1;
510 } else {
511 *portp |= (val << 8);
512 break;
518 * Simple sanity check. If we never saw a dot in the reply,
519 * then this was probably just garbage.
521 if (first)
522 goto out_err;
524 dprintk("RPC: rpcb_decode_getaddr port=%u\n", *portp);
525 return 0;
527 out_err:
528 dprintk("RPC: rpcbind server returned malformed reply\n");
529 return -EIO;
